Costs vary widely based on roof size, material, roof pitch, underlayment, removal of old roofing, and permit fees; schedule a site inspection for an accurate written estimate.
Popular options include high-quality asphalt shingles with reflective coatings, concrete or clay tile, and metal roofing with heat-reflective finishes; each balances durability, energy performance, and cost differently.
Most single-family roof replacements are completed in one to three days depending on roof size, material choice, weather, and any required inspections or permit scheduling.
Yes, reputable contractors provide manufacturer warranties on materials and separate workmanship warranties; always request written warranty terms and the length of coverage before work begins.
Qualified roofing teams are licensed, bonded, and carry general liability and workers compensation insurance; ask for copies of license numbers and insurance certificates before hiring.
Move vehicles from the driveway, cover or move outdoor furniture and fragile items, secure or confine pets, trim low branches, and clear access paths for crew and equipment.
Yes, flashing, gutters, downspouts, and roof ventilation are inspected during estimates and can be repaired or replaced as part of the project to ensure proper performance.
Contact the contractor immediately, take photos of the leak and any damage, and refer to your workmanship warranty; the contractor should inspect and make necessary repairs in a timely manner.
